The hexadecimal color code #AFB84F corresponds to the code RGB( 175, 184, 79 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,69 level), green (at 0,72 level) and blue (at 0,31 level). Its brightness is 51% and its saturation is 42%. It is composed of red at 39%, green at 42% and blue at 18%.
